    Indoor installation price of optical fiber cable

    A common indoor-to-utility run with standard materials sits in the $3,000–$8,000 range, while longer exterior runs with conduit, professional trenching, and complex terminations can exceed $10,000. Fiber-optic cable materials typically cost $1 to $6 per linear foot, depending on fiber count and cable type. Commercial building installations with 100-200 network drops generally range from $15,000 to $30,000. Single-mode fiber costs less per foot than multimode fiber, but it requires more. Homeowners and businesses typically pay for fiber optic cable installation based on distance, conduit needs, and labor. Labor dominates the installed price.     Are fiber optic pigtails and single-mode optical fibers the same

    One of the most fundamental distinctions between fiber optic pigtails is the type of fiber they use: single-mode or multi-mode. They're related, but they are not interchangeable. Mixing them up drives costs higher, increases loss, and slows your rollout. The connector end plugs into devices like transceivers or patch panels, while the bare end is typically fusion spliced to a fiber optic cable. This setup ensures. What is a Fiber Pigtail and Its Types? A Fiber Pigtail is a single, short, usually tight-buffered, optical fiber that has an optical connector pre-installed on one end and a length of exposed fiber at the other end.
